1. Origins and Composition:

Poplin fabric has a rich history that dates back to the 15th century. It originated in France, where it was traditionally woven with silk warp and a heavier weft of wool or linen fibers. Over time, cotton became the primary material used in poplin fabric production due to its availability and affordability. Today, poplin fabric is predominantly made from cotton, but it can also be blended with synthetic fibers like polyester to enhance its characteristics.

2. Characteristics and Uses:

The unique weave of the poplin fabric gives it several desirable qualities. It is tightly woven, resulting in a smooth, crisp texture that is resistant to wrinkles. This texture makes poplin fabric an ideal choice for creating tailored clothing items such as shirts, trousers, blouses, and dresses. Its lightweight nature allows for ease of movement and breathability, making it suitable for warmer climates or summer garments.

3. Versatility:

One of the main reasons poplin fabric is highly regarded is its sheer versatility. It can be found in a wide array of colors, patterns, and finishes, allowing designers and consumers to explore numerous possibilities. From solid colors to intricate prints, poplin fabric can effortlessly adapt to various styles and fashion trends. Moreover, it is easy to dye, enabling the creation of vibrant and long-lasting color options.

4. Advantages:

Poplin fabric offers several advantages that contribute to its popularity. Its durability and resistance to wear and tear make it reliable for long-lasting garments. Additionally, poplin fabric is easy to care for, as it can withstand machine washing and drying without losing its shape or color. Its non-stretch nature ensures that garments maintain their intended fit and structure over time, which is particularly important for tailored clothing.

5. Applications in Home Décor:

While poplin fabric is commonly associated with clothing, it has also found its way into home decor applications. The crisp and smooth texture of poplin fabric lends itself well to items like curtains, drapes, upholstery, and cushion covers. Its ability to resist wrinkles makes it an excellent choice for window treatments, as they retain their polished appearance.
